Orange May Parade tradition rekindled to cheers

The city of Orange on Saturday, May 4, paraded like it was 1991.
After a 28-year hiatus, the Orange Chamber of Commerce brought back the Orange May Parade, with marching bands, Miss Orange pageant winners and a dozen floats traveling down Chapman Avenue and around the Old Towne Plaza. The parade ended at Almond Avenue and Glassell Street.
